Fadal targets high-volume material removal for large parts

<%=company1%> (Chatsworth, CA) is expanding its Performance Series of vertical machining centers with a new VMC capable of removing high volumes of material from large workpieces. The new VMC 6535, which features a 40-taper (50-taper optional) 30-hp spindle with 10,000-rpm is designed for high material removal with a very short cycle time.

The VMC 6535 is squarely aimed at machining steel mold bases and aluminum wing spars and is also equally well-suited for Tier 2 and 3 automotive parts suppliers.

The VMC 6535 delivers a high-performance 24/7 duty cycle with cutting rates up to 400-ipm and rapid travel rates up to 900-ipm. Also featured are air/oil lubrication and 1:2 / 2:1 two-speed mechanical Hi/Lo. It features heavy-duty construction, weighing in at 28,000-lb with a large work envelope of 65- × 35- × 34-in. XYZ travels and 69.5- × 35-in. table. Utilizing boxways with a four-box bed, the VMC 6535 provides the rigidity and superior damping capability, engineered to handle the heavy-cutting operations of a 24/7 duty cycle with 40- or optional 50-taper spindle.

Double-anchored, extra-large 63-mm ballscrews deliver precise positioning for high-accuracy machining of massive parts. The VMC 6535 features a wash down and conveyor system, utilizing coolant jets, washing chips from the back to the front of the VMC, where they fall into the chip conveyor. The conveyor moves the chips out of the VMC and up to a height of a 55-gallon drum. Collection in a large bin reduces the amount of time spent emptying the chip container and enables unattended operations.

Two optional spindle systems are available for 24/7 duty cycles, including a 50 taper, 50-hp, 7,500-rpm spindle with air/oil lubrication and 1:1 single speed Wye/Delta Hi/Lo. Also available is a 40-taper, 22.5-hp, 15,000-rpm spindle with air/oil lubrication and 1:2 single speed mechanical Hi/Lo.

The VMC 6535 is available with either the Fadal MP CNC control with Parallel Processing or Siemens Sinumerik digital control. The Fadal MP CNC, featuring up to nine microprocessors working simultaneously, increases performance with fast and precise servo control. Dedicated processors on each axis avoid data starvation and provide more processing power so that tool path accuracy is maintained even at high feedrates.

With the equivalent of four 32-bit processors, the MP CNC delivers a processing speed of 3,000 block/second, moving 128 bits of information at one point in time. The MP CNC is packed with time-saving features, including automatic fixture offsets, tool life management, program verification, solid model rendering, Realtime Background Edit and Basic language macros.

The Siemens Sinumerik 810D control delivers faster program execution speeds for a smoother surface finish when contouring at high spindle speeds. Featuring smoothed acceleration, wear on mechanical parts is reduced and travel response optimized, enabling higher performance and longer service life. A contouring mode, with programmed corner rounding, enables faster machining of corners, reducing cycle time. The program execution rate is increased with FIFO, a dynamic preprocessing buffer. Spline interpolation, with A, B and C splines, generates smooth transitions, reducing the program size and speeding up machining operations. The Sinumerik 810D delivers comprehensive control of high-speed machining with look-ahead, dynamic feed forward and programmable acceleration.

The VMC 6535 keeps cool by maintaining a constant temperature with Fadal's Cool Power refrigerated cooling system, eliminating thermal growth and repeatability problems. By circulating a high-performance heat transfer agent through the spindle nose, around the spindle cartridge and head stock and through the center of the gun-drilled ball screws, thermal expansion is reduced and consistent positioning accuracy is ensured. The temperature of the heat transfer agent is monitored and chilled as required, maintaining the temperature of positioning components within ±1.0 degree of the VMC's ambient temperature. Despite ambient temperature variation, parts are machined with consistent accuracy. The system is closed-loop, isolating the heat transfer agent from chips and other contaminants.

Fadal manufactures three lines of VMCs, two CNC controls, and a line of rotary tables, indexers and pallet shuttle systems. Fadal VMCs range from 550- × 400-mm to 2,032- × 760-mm table size and are utilized for cutting a broad range of materials, such as steel, titanium, aluminum, plastics and wood.
